Power Grid Board Meeting on Mar 9 to Consider Fund Raising via Rupee Term Loan
POWERGRID's Board will meet on March 9, 2026, to consider fundraising via unsecured Rupee Term Loan/Line of Credit. The trading window will be closed from March 4 to March 11, 2026, and will reopen on March 12, 2026.
The decision to raise funds through a Rupee Term Loan can impact the company's capital structure and financial leverage. The trading window closure is a standard procedure but affects immediate trading activity for insiders.
The announcement is a routine disclosure about a board meeting to consider fundraising and the associated trading window closure. It does not contain any positive or negative financial performance indicators or significant strategic shifts.
Power Grid Corporation of India Limited (POWERGRID) has announced that a meeting of its Board of Directors is scheduled for Monday, March 9, 2026. The primary agenda item for this meeting is to consider a proposal for fundraising through an unsecured Rupee Term Loan or a Line of Credit from banks.
In conjunction with this announcement, the company has also informed that its 'Trading Window' will be closed from Wednesday, March 4, 2026, to Wednesday, March 11, 2026, inclusive. The 'Trading Window' is set to reopen on Thursday, March 12, 2026.
